    Careful with navitopia. Been there, done that. The unit i got showed significant lag over time although admittedly i only opted for one of the entry level units. I really just needed a large screen for Waze and the stock stereo before didn't have Android auto so i still relied on my phone. Anyway, what i got was the Android 10, 2gb ram, 16gb rom as advertised. Upon installing CPU-z, it only shows 1gb ram but it does say Android 10.1. I don't know if this holds true to their totl units.

    A month after using my Growl Head Unit (4/64)

    Observations:

    Radio volume is slightly higher than the volume of Waze (even with the loudness off). No issue if I use Spotify.
    Same volume issue if I use the radio with Android Auto/Apple CarPlay.

    It will turn off and disconnect when I start the engine.

    The unit will take some time to turn on, halos nakalabas na ako ng parking before I can use the unit.

    Reverse camera is a split second slower compared to my AVT head unit

    Yes you have an Android device in front of you... (however)

    You need to update the Apps 1 by 1. Somehow, the update all doesn't work
    Android Auto keeps disconnecting (wireless)
    I'm used to using gestures on Android and Growl does not support it.
    I also cannot delete unused/empty home screens

    And I can't seem to figure out how to add/switch user profiles... (anyone who uses the car will see my Google history)

    You can't remove all Apps (messages and contacts feels weird)

    Warning when buying China Android Head Units even from local vendors...

    Android Head-Unit faking its hardware specifications | Team-BHP

    Got an Astral HU "newer and more expensive" model ... claimed to be running on 1.5 A7 quad core running on Android 13...



    Ran CPU-Z on the unit.

    Turns out running on 1.12 ghz A7 quad core circa 2013 and Android Level 29 aka version 10 only...





    So better check their promo 7999 unit with CPU-Z app, baka 1 gb ram or lower Android version lang tinatakbo kaya cheap.
